About how much light does a CPL block?
Didn't realize it blocked so much until I tried taking shots indoors with it on. Kept wondering "it's quite bright why is my shutter so slow??"
Although it did come in handy for water/fountain shots.
Didn't realize it blocked so much until I tried taking shots indoors with it on. Kept wondering "it's quite bright why is my shutter so slow??"
Although it did come in handy for water/fountain shots.
Pulled this from Amazon. It's the Tiffen Circular Polarizer. 
Filter factor varies between 2.3 and 2.8, according to how the filter is rotated and its orientation to the sun
I use mine when shooting my car because it's black and it helps a ton to shift which parts of the car are darker.
